Twitch sees unauthorized access to some of its user's accounts

article published on 24 March, 2015

Popular game video streaming service Twitch reached out to its users yesterday to inform them of a minor breach in which some user accounts were accessed by unauthorized parties. Reads the blog post: We are writing to let you know that there may have been unauthorized access to some Twitch user account information. For your protection, we have expired passwords and stream keys and ... [ read the full article ]
